When I import a RAF-File into Affinity Photo, one of three things will happen: 1. huge parts of the image get cut of (the top third and the bottom third) [in this example, the original image is 6246 x 4170 px and it is cropped to 6276 x 1004 px] 2. a black line appears on the right of the image (which shows up on the developed photo as well) [I can cut it of by cropping, but it is annoying after all] 3. everything works as intended 😃 It seems to be related to the focal length and the lens I used For the first example I used a Fujifilm X-S10 Camera with a Fujinon XC50-230mmF4.5-6.7 OIS II lens set to 230mm; for the second example I used a Fujifilm X-S10 Camera with a Fujinon XF18-55mmF2.8-4 R LM OIS lens set to 55mm. My Version is 1.9.2.1035 on windows 10 I attached the original files for you to try to reproduce the issue. Staff Chris B Posted May 11, 2021 Staff Share Posted May 11, 2021 The second issue is likely due to the lens correction and/or the fact we do not throw away pixels as to allow the user to decide. It looks like they are redundant pixels anyway at the right-edge because if I open it in IrfanView, you can see the image has already been cropped. No idea about the first and I don't think I've seen that before so I will feed it back to the developers.
